The Government submitted its second supplementary budget proposal for 2020 to Parliament on Thursday 9 April.
The supplementary budget proposal contains an increase of EUR 3.6 billion in appropriations. The proposal’s revenue estimate shows a decrease of EUR 5.8 billion.
The proposal increases the central government’s net borrowing requirement by EUR 9.4 billion, which means that the central government’s net borrowing in 2020 will be approximately EUR 12.7 billion.
